yes you have to pull the wheel. then remove the 2 screw that hold the turnsignal assmbly and connector, then rnove the lower steering shavft cover(2 screws) and 1 small set screw that hold the switch in place. i got my wheel off with a small cresent wrench and a screwdriver though the hole end of the wrench to act as leverage.

all vw watercooled 1980's A1,A2's are this way also.
